Hyundai Motor plans to build 2nd US plant: report

By Park Sae-jin Posted : March 11, 2015, 15:57 Updated : March 11, 2015, 16:39

 

Hyundai Motor plans to build a second plant in the United States to meet the growing U.S. demand for full-size vehicles, including sport utility vehicles (SUVs), according to a local media report Wednesday.

Construction will begin later this year, and production will start in 2017, the Yonhap news agency reported, quoting industry sources.

The new facility, to be established near the South Korean automaker's current Alabama plant, would be capable of manufacturing 300,000 units, mostly SUVs, a year, the report said. The Alabama plant with an annual production capacity of 300,000 vehicles, currently produces Sonata midsize and Avante compact sedans. 

Sales of SUVs in the United States soared 14.5 percent to 885,000 units in the first two months of this year from the same period last year, industry sources said.
